Solid-phase synthesis of muramyl dipeptide (MDP) derivatives using a multipin method
Liu, Gang,Zhang, Shuo-De,Xia, Shu-Quan,Ding, Zhen-Kai
, p. 1361 - 1363 (2007/10/03)
Solid-phase synthetic method of muramyl dipeptide derivatives is reported. A diverse library of muramyl dipeptides could be potentially synthesized by acylation, reductive alkylation, sulfonamide formation, urea formation, N-alkylation, amine addition, or component Ugi reactions based on this method for drug screening.
